ページの作成
親となるページを選択してください。
親ページに紐づくページを子ページといいます。
例: 親=スポーツ, 子1=サッカー, 子2=野球
子ページを親ページとして更に子ページを作成することも可能です。
例: 親=サッカー, 子=サッカーのルール
親ページはいつでも変更することが可能なのでとりあえず作ってみましょう!
Unreal Engine 5(UE5)では、リストビュー(ListView)を使用することで、動的にアイテムを表示するリストを作成できます。リストビューは、インベントリーやスコアボードなどのUIを作成する際に非常に便利です。本記事では、UE5のリストビューの基本的な使い方について詳しく解説します。
リストビューとは?
リストビュー(ListView)は、UE5のウィジェットブループリント(Widget Blueprint)で提供される要素の一つで、複数のアイテムをスクロール可能なリストとして表示するために使用されます。通常、データをリスト化し、動的に追加・削除が可能です。
リストビューの基本的な設定
UE5でリストビューを使用するには、次の手順を実行します。
① ウィジェットブループリントの作成
まず、ウィジェットブループリント(Widget Blueprint)を作成します。エディタの「コンテンツブラウザ」内で「新規作成」→「ユーザーインターフェース」→「ウィジェットブループリント」を選択し、適当な名前を付けます。
② ListView を追加する
ウィジェットエディタを開き、パレットから「ListView」を選択してキャンバス上に配置します。必要に応じてサイズを調整しましょう。
③ アイテムウィジェットを作成する
リストビューで表示する各アイテムのデザインを作成するために、別のウィジェットブループリントを作成します。このウィジェットは、リストの各項目を表示するためのテンプレートとなります。
④ ListView にアイテムを追加する
ウィジェットの「Graph」タブを開き、以下のようなブループリントを作成します。
Event Construct ↓ Create Widget(作成したアイテムウィジェットを指定) ↓ Add Item(ListView に追加)
この処理により、ゲーム開始時にリストへアイテムが追加されるようになります。
⑤ データをバインドする
より動的なリストを作成するために、データをバインド(Bind)してリストの内容を更新することができます。バインドは、リストのアイテムが変更されたときにUIを更新するために使用されます。
まとめ
本記事では、UE5のリストビュー(ListView)の基本的な使い方について解説しました。リストビューを活用することで、動的なデータをリスト形式で簡単に表示できます。カスタマイズや応用を加えることで、よりリッチなUIを作成することが可能です。
ぜひ、ゲーム開発においてリストビューを活用してみてください!
ページの作成
親となるページを選択してください。
親ページに紐づくページを子ページといいます。
例: 親=スポーツ, 子1=サッカー, 子2=野球
子ページを親ページとして更に子ページを作成することも可能です。
例: 親=サッカー, 子=サッカーのルール
親ページはいつでも変更することが可能なのでとりあえず作ってみましょう!
子ページはありません
人気ページ
最近更新/作成されたページ
- 【Java】warファイルの中身を確認する方法 2026-04-09 11:03:22
- Spring Frameworkのアノテーション一覧 2026-04-09 11:03:22
- IT総合Wiki|プログラミング・DB・ネットワークの学習ガイド 2026-04-09 11:03:22
- Laravelのエラー一覧|原因と対処の入口ページ 2026-04-09 11:03:22
- テスト用記事seoa 2026-04-08 16:02:24
- UE5ブループリントでレベル間のパラメータを受け渡す方法 2025-04-07 22:28:13
- Get Socket Transformとは? 2025-04-07 04:26:12
- UE5でOverlapした位置の座標を取得する方法 2025-04-05 10:43:58
- UE5で「Overlapは発生するがHitは発生しない」原因とは? 2025-04-05 03:43:53
- UE5における「Overlap」と「Hit」の違いとは? 2025-04-05 03:36:20
- Niagaraのエフェクトにコリジョンを持たせる方法 2025-04-04 05:32:13
- UE5で毎秒実行するイベントの定義方法 2025-04-03 01:59:15
- UE5のBPにおけるVInterp Toの詳細解説 2025-04-03 01:29:56
- UE5のRInterp ToとVInterp Toの違い 2025-04-03 01:28:10
- UE5のBPにおけるRInterp Toの詳細解説 2025-04-03 01:04:22
コメントを削除してもよろしいでしょうか?